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
578564122 21 45 285021981
72172 34053
72172 34053
49888261253 4913695 708484443
All about undefined
Interested in learning more?
72172 34053
49888261253 4913695 708484443
See more
031 845618717 60368966681
2025432 78 25 05193570927
See more
70 529912
6254 50907771348 828216
See more